There's alot of trims but the le in my opinion is the best trim which is what I currently own! It comes with the 2.0 4 cylinder instead of the smaller 1.8 like before which before u had to spend more money for the se just to get the bigger 2.0 engine! it has a regular ignition instead of a push button start that's easy to steal and more complicated. No sunroof that can leak and heat up the car, comfortable cloth manual seats that'll last. Hubcaps that are cheap to replace, simple interior, buttons and knobs for the volume and A/C, it has a mechanical shifter instead of a stupid button, the CVT transmission has a 1st gear and it's made more durable then the average cvt, think about it Toyota has been making cvt transmissions since the Prius came out in the 90's, the e cvt in the hybrid is a really good transmission as well! But I prefer simple gas cars since that's what I always had and never had any problems, the digital speedometer is pretty nice although I prefer a analog speedometer. Comes with led lights from the factory with auto high beams, and best of all cruise control with lane assist so basically auto pilot! This is just my opinion, there's plenty of models and trims for everybody, get one that you like! - 4.0
Slow uptake, annoying storage issues
by Anonymous Reviewer on 6/21/2026 6:04:22 AM
I loved my 2021 Corolla Hybrid -- everything but the uncomfortable front seat. I particularly liked the powerful acceleration a hybrid offers. I just bought a '26 non-hybrid Corolla LE and am already a bit disappointed. Once again, the driver's seat is uncomfortable. Worse, the acceleration seems sluggish (and potentially dangerous), as well as very noisy compared to the hybrid. Also, mysteriously, this model, unlike the hybrid, has less interior storage room; there are no handy storage units attached to the backs of the front seats, and no room for maps or anything else in the side pockets on the doors. (There's supposedly room there for bottles, but it's as the traditional map pockets were deliberately misshaped to make them useless for ordinary storage.) I say "mysteriously" because eliminating these simple, convenient storage areas certainly could not have saved Toyota any money. - 4.0
